  5. Hard mode Edward is underrated for me. He's a great PP unit and the only one besides Jill (with transfers) who can constantly double and ORKO things. It just requires to give him as many levels as possible in the early chapters because he has some problems in the beginning if he levels neither strength nor speed. He should get two levels in the prologue already. I normally manage it now to promote him in the base of 1-8 which is not hard at all tbh. With making correct use of bexp. he will have more strength and about equal defense as Zihark when he has reached the same level. Nolan can be easier screwed than Edward in HM because of his lower base speed and the lower exp. gain in the beginning. I'm even honest enough to myself to say Edward > Nolan in part 1. When Nolan's support level is high enough he'll become an amazing dodgetank in part 3. I'd say Leonardo's overall perfomance is underrated. At least in part 3 because he's your only real range weapon user. Lughnasadh makes him useful if he has at least 15 speed to double tigers. Overall Leonardo > Aran in HM.

  10. #5: Fiona Fiona shares Meg's problem. She joins late with low level. But unlike Meg her bases are pretty bad. Her strength stat is lower than her level which is really terrible. She needs an energy drop and forged lance to do slightly damage to the enemy. But the worst of her is her base speed. In HM she'll get doubled by each enemy with physical weapons. Only magic users can't ORKO her. Even in NM most enemies double her. Furthermore you can't really benefit from her strength that she's a mounted unit because all the chapters in part 1 she can be brought are indoor chapters which give her -2 movement. In 1-8 she's even busted. Awful preconditions to get trained. However if you can manage to train her somehow, she has the potential to become a great unit, even the best silver / gold knight due to her caps. Furthermore she has earth affinity. Pair her with Nolan, Volug or Zihark to make her become a dodgetank combined with great power. Overall Fiona needs more effort than Meg but at the end it's more paid off because of Fiona's better growths and caps. Female silver knights have the required speed (unlike males) to double the auras with whitepool. If you can train her, she'll become really good but it's not that other units can't become as great as her with by far less investment. Fiona suffers from her joining time and bases. It's really a shame because she could be a great unit technically.

  12. Sure, the damage is higher for axes and lances when they have weapon advantage. On the other hand axe users tend to have less skill than Rutger, Dieck etc. Combined with the -5% accuracy for having weapon triangle advantage you'll have easily 10% or more hitrate nerf. Also halberd's and hammer's accuracy are absolutely garbage in this game. Hero Dieck is like the only one who might have >70% hitrate with weapon advantage. As for lances they have only advantage against the classes with highest evasion and the weapon type with the highest hitrate. I have to admit the horseslayer with its 75% hitrate is really good though. This brings me up the question why it has +20% more hitrate than the halberd... Honestly weapon triangle is irrevelant for most part of the game. It only matters if you fight an opponent who has an accurate effective weapon like armorslayer or horseslayer.
  13. Honestly FE5 was a misterpiece in having ideas. It was a brave move to introduce tons of new mechanics to make it complete different to its formers. At the end some ideas worked, some not as much. I love capturing, it's my favorite mechanic in FE of all time, and it works for me how it does. Fatigue is a neat idea but it should work differently. Lots of lower leveled units tend to be screwed. It should be based on the total experience of an unit. Higher leveled units should become fatigued faster to force the player to use lower leveled characters to make everyone needed. I like the way how status affecting staves work with their 100% success if the user's magic > opponent's. It gives the possibility of staff chains like in chapter 24 where you need barrier first to have enough magic to berserk or silence the opponent. Ch. 24x's warptiles were just stupid. That heal staves can miss doesn't make sense in this game. In any other game where status affecting staves can miss, it'd make sense (despite I don't like it). The scrolls fix weaknesses of everyone but it kills the point of having individual classes due to the generic caps. It makes no sense that generals can become as fast as swordmasters and falcon knights as strong as warriors. Each single class should have its own caps. The new mission types route, defend and escape bring variety in FE you haven't see before. I also prefer FE5's way of escape chapters. Overall although the creators went a bit too far with a few ideas, I still appreciate their try to of introducing a total new gameplay style. Lots of mechanics like the mission objectives and even fatigue (despite nerfed in Echoes) returned in later parts.
